Heat Pump 4-Way Valve Stuck — Mode Switch Fails (Samsung E311–E320)

Likely causes

Identify stuck type (coil, pilot, main slide)

Check: **Field diagnostic order**: 1) PCB force mode swap → check coil for 'click' sound and vibration (coil OK). 2) No click = open coil or no PCB signal. Coil resistance 1.5–3 kΩ (per manual). 3) Coil OK but no mode change = pilot or main slide stuck. 4) Insufficient pressure differential (switch right after system stops) = slide stuck in position. Samsung E311/E312/E313/E314 = 4-way signal fault. LG codes per manual.

What to do: **Coil only**: detach and replace coil (keep body). Residential coil KRW 50–150k. **Body stuck emergency**: with system running and high/low pressure differential established, repeat forced signal to coil + repeat forced mode-swap command (pressure differential frees stuck slide). 50–70% success. If still stuck, body replacement required. **Permanent body stuck**: recover → cut out and replace body (4 brazed joints + new body + vacuum + recharge). Residential body KRW 300–600k. Within warranty (7–10 yr) = free.

Field tip

**Field trick**: 4-way valve body sticking is most common at seasonal transitions (winter→spring or summer→fall) after 5–6 month dormancy. Pre-season forced mode swap = preventive maintenance. **Repeated forced mode-swap emergency** = informal method many Korean/Japanese/Chinese techs use. Not in manuals but works because pressure differential frees the stuck slide. Success 50–70%. **R-32 systems** = A2L flammable, anti-static precautions required when probing coil signals.
